Applications are invited from suitably qualified medical practitioners for the above position in the Western Sydney Local Health District (WSLHD). This position will be located at Blacktown and Mount Druitt Hospitals and reports to the General Manager.
The successful applicant will:
Provide strategic and operational leadership within BMDHs ensuring the delivery of relevant programs in a safe, quality, effective and efficient manner.
Facilitate linkages across the BMDH hospital clinical, quality, workforce, allied health and nursing, representing clinical and medical issues to improve health service provision.
Provide general medical administration and professional governance support to Network Clinical Directors, BMDH Medical Advisors and Heads of Departments
